Dinoseb is a herbicide that causes birth defects and reproductive difficulties. It has been banned in the U.S. since 1986.

State, National, and Health Guidelines for Drinking Water

EPA Maximum Contaminant
Level (MCL): 7 ppb

The legal limit for dinoseb, established in 1992, was based on toxicity studies conducted in laboratory animals in the 1970s and 1980s.
